What is a 2 Nest Doorbell Wiring Diagram and How is It Used?

A "2 Nest Doorbell Wiring Diagram" is essentially a blueprint that illustrates the electrical pathway between your existing doorbell wiring and your new Nest Doorbell. It shows you where to connect the wires coming from your chime and transformer to the Nest Doorbell itself. These diagrams are indispensable because they translate complex electrical concepts into an easy-to-follow visual format. The importance of consulting the correct wiring diagram cannot be overstated, as incorrect wiring can lead to a non-functional doorbell or, in worst-case scenarios, damage to the device or your home's electrical system.

The diagrams are typically provided by Google (the manufacturer of Nest products) and can be found in the product's packaging, on their support website, or within the Nest app during the setup process. They are designed to be user-friendly, often using color-coding or clear labeling to denote different wires. Here's a general idea of what you'll find in most diagrams:

  • Identification of the existing doorbell wires (usually two).
  • The location of terminals on the Nest Doorbell where these wires will connect.
  • Information about the required voltage from your transformer (Nest Doorbells typically require 16-24V AC).

When using the "2 Nest Doorbell Wiring Diagram," follow these steps:

  1. Safety First: Always turn off power to your doorbell circuit at the breaker box before beginning any wiring.
  2. Identify Wires: Locate the existing wires at your current doorbell.
  3. Match Connections: Refer to the diagram to match the existing wires to the designated terminals on the Nest Doorbell mount.
  4. Secure Connections: Ensure the wires are firmly attached to the terminals.
